Transaction 258df7a9611b5a607488ef41c5d3070fa23c2e65151fc9e89e50247d104726ba

1 Input
2 Outputs
  • 258df7a9611b5a607488ef41c5d3070fa23c2e65151fc9e89e50247d104726ba:0
  • value  77000
    address  38qDYLorqbcfnAPdaQRV84ipFFws1fq6eR
  • 258df7a9611b5a607488ef41c5d3070fa23c2e65151fc9e89e50247d104726ba:1
  • value  457070
    address  1PDMwPqTXAUYsc5TBd52Ty4o13Bzgu9UL2